Updated photo from this AM. My hands aren't Samsquatch in real life, that's just the zoom level. You can see the fuzzy look on the edge, and that wasn't there when I picked it up 5 days ago. You REALLY have to be looking for it though.

Bad news, folks. This is a MIC 2.0 top built 10/1, delivered 4 days ago.

Top looked excellent at pickup. Did not notice any issues.. 4 days later, I notice I can see the old issue returning. Have not notified Ford yet.

Check your MIC tops CLOSELY on the rearmost panel by the windows. Appears to be pulling apart a bit.

I'll have a lot more photos and any other misc info coming shortly.



There is also slight honeycombing.

These are the stickers from my supposed MIC 2.0 top. Dirt mountain, produced 7/2, built 9/25, delivered 10/1.

The dates on my stickers are 9/1 & 9/2.

Nothing on the top is different than the appearance & noise issues everyone was seeing with the first top. Now it's went beyond appearance issues to functional issues with leaking and not protecting the interior from the elements. Issues seem to be appearing after the panels have been removed a few times. This leads me to believe the issues stem from the design of the seals. That's going to be a major issue for a truck marketed with removable doors and roof. This top didn't even last 42 days before being compromised. I'm sorry everyone, if the mod top uses the same seal design, then it will inevitably fail as well.
